Bitcoin mining is a process that has captivated the interest of tech enthusiasts and investors alike. At its core, bitcoin mining involves using powerful computers to solve complex mathematical problems. These problems are part of the blockchain technology that underpins Bitcoin, ensuring the security and integrity of every transaction.

The process begins when miners compete to solve these cryptographic puzzles. The first miner to solve the puzzle gets the right to add a new block of transactions to the blockchain. As a reward for their computational efforts, the miner receives a certain number of bitcoins. This not only incentivizes more people to participate in the network but also helps in the distribution of new bitcoins into circulation.

However, the complexity of these puzzles increases over time, making it harder and harder to mine bitcoins. This is by design, as it ensures that the supply of bitcoins grows at a steady pace, avoiding inflation. To keep up with the increasing difficulty, miners often join forces in mining pools, combining their computational power to increase their chances of solving the puzzles.

Moreover, the environmental impact of bitcoin mining has become a topic of significant debate. The high energy consumption required for mining operations has raised concerns about sustainability. Innovations in renewable energy sources and more efficient mining hardware are being explored to mitigate these issues.
